CHARACTERIZATION OF SINGLE VERSUS DUAL ACTIVE MONOCLONAL ANTIBODIES AGAINST SARS-COV-2
|
|
|
CROI 2023 Feb 20-23
Manish C. Choudhary
Brigham and Women's Hospital | Harvard Medical School Boston, MA, USA
there are ongoing efforts to develop the next generation of mAbs and this study shows proof-of-principle that dual-active mAb therapy offers virologic benefit over single-active mAbs. This will help inform the design and implementation for future mAb therapeutics.
